Company Profile

Peak Palm Oil PLC, was incorporated in May 2011 under the Law of England and Wales and registered under company Number 7623143. We hold offices in Europe, Africa and North America and Peak Palm Oil PLC calls for a decentralized management structure.

Our Corporate Headquarters provides; 

  • Marketing, financial and sales support
  • Strategic planning and human resources development
  • Advises and obtains insurance protection
  • Coordinates legal activities.